Joe Dunn

Senior Vice President, Public Policy and Research Division, NACHC

A two-time graduate of the George Washington University, Joe has spent the last twenty years in Washington, DC on Capitol Hill and in a variety of government relations roles. Joe joined NACHC in January 2021 as Senior Vice President for Public Policy and Research from Cigna. Prior to this he was in senior positions with two offices in the federal Connecticut delegation. Joe began his work on behalf of the people of Connecticut in 2010 when he joined then Representative Chris Murphy in 2010 as his Legislative Director. In 2012, when Congressman Murphy was elected to the Senate, Joe transitioned to being his Senior Policy Advisor. In that role, Joe oversaw all aspects of health policy and was the point person for Sen. Murphy’s Mental Health Reform Act, which was signed into law by President Obama in December 2016.
